Ultimate Guide to Resolving the ‘Steam Not Opening on Windows 11’ Issue

Having trouble getting Steam to launch on your Windows 11 operating system? Don’t worry, you’re not alone. Many users experience this common obstacle, but with the right guidance, you can overcome this issue and get back to gaming swiftly. This updated guide will outline detailed steps to troubleshoot and solve the ‘Steam Not Opening on Windows 11’ issue.

Effective Solutions for the ‘Steam Not Opening on Windows 11’ Dilemma

It’s not uncommon for Steam to encounter hiccups, especially when operating on newer systems like Windows 11. If you find Steam stubbornly refusing to open, a variety of methods exist to pinpoint and remedy the underlying cause. Let’s dive into the troubleshooting techniques designed to get your Steam up and running on Windows 11.

Initial Troubleshooting Steps

  • Start by ensuring that your system isn’t cluttered with unnecessary background applications. Open ‘Task Manager’ with a right-click on the taskbar and navigate to ‘Processes’. Look for any Steam-related processes, select them, and then click ‘End Task’ to terminate their operation. Attempt to launch Steam again once this is done.

Give Your System a Fresh Start

  • A simple system reboot can solve a myriad of issues, including the reluctance of Steam to open. Restart your computer and try accessing Steam once more. If the problem persists, it may be necessary to explore more targeted solutions.

Ensure Your Windows is Up-to-Date

  • Periodically, update Windows to the latest version to avoid compatibility issues. Navigate to ‘Settings’ > ‘Windows Update’ and check for any available updates. Installing these may resolve Steam’s opening issues.

Network Reset: Restart Your Router

  • Occasionally, network problems could hinder Steam’s functionality. A router reset often corrects this. Power down your computer and router, wait for a minute, then restart them to refresh your network connection.

Memory Check: Test Your RAM

  • Hardware issues like faulty RAM could cause software failures. Type ‘mdsched’ in the search menu and select ‘Windows Memory Diagnostic’ to check for any errors. Should the diagnostic detect issues, consider replacing your RAM with models recommended by the manufacturer.

Steam’s Built-in Repair Tool

  • Steam includes a convenient repair feature. Before using it, back up your game files by copying the ‘steamapps’ folder found in Steam’s installation directory. Download and run the Steam installer from the official website, choosing the ‘Repair’ option when prompted.

Reinstallation Might be the Key

  • If previous steps fail, consider a fresh install. Ensure no Steam process is active in ‘Task Manager’, navigate to the installation folder, back up ‘steamapps’, then uninstall Steam via ‘Control Panel’. Reinstall Steam from the official site and restore your ‘steamapps’ folder.

Check and Update Your Drivers

  • A driver mismatch can result in application glitches. Open ‘Device Manager’ and ensure all drivers, especially those related to your hardware like GPU and peripherals, are up to date. Visit manufacturers’ websites for the latest driver software.

Adjust Your System’s Date and Time Settings

  • An incorrect system clock can disrupt Steam’s connection to its servers. Go to ‘Control Panel’ > ‘Clock and Region’, update your date and time settings, and synchronize with an internet time server.

Disable or Uninstall Conflicting Software

  • Third-party antivirus tools can interfere with Steam. Try disabling or uninstalling this software temporarily to see if it resolves the issue. Remember to enable Windows Defender or another trusted antivirus afterward to keep your system protected.

Conclusion: Your Next Steps

In conclusion, numerous strategies exist to conquer the ‘Steam Not Opening on Windows 11’ issue. Armed with patience and persistence, apply the outlined methods systematically until Steam responds. Remember, technology can be temperamental, but with consistent effort, you can often find a winning solution.


Q: What do I do if none of the steps solve the ‘Steam Not Opening’ issue?

A: If you’ve tried all the suggested solutions without success, consider reaching out to Steam support for more personalized troubleshooting advice.

Q: How can I prevent future instances of Steam refusing to open?

A: Regularly update your system, maintain an organized startup sequence with minimal background processes, and keep your drivers current to minimize the chance of future issues.

By following these updated guidelines and keeping your system in check, you’re all set to get back into your favorite Steam games without interruption.

Editorial Staff
Editorial Staffhttps://www.bollyinside.com
The Bollyinside editorial staff is made up of tech experts with more than 10 years of experience Led by Sumit Chauhan. We started in 2014 and now Bollyinside is a leading tech resource, offering everything from product reviews and tech guides to marketing tips. Think of us as your go-to tech encyclopedia!


Please enter your comment!
Please enter your name here

Related Articles

Best Telemedicine Software: for your healthcare practice

Telemedicine software has transformed my healthcare visits. It's fantastic for patients and doctors since they can obtain aid quickly. I...
Read more
I love microlearning Platforms in today's fast-paced world. Short, focused teachings that engage me are key. Microlearning platforms are great...
Think of a notebook on your computer or tablet that can be changed to fit whatever you want to write...
As of late, Homeschool Apps has gained a lot of popularity, which means that an increasing number of...
From what I've seen, HelpDesk software is essential for modern businesses to run easily. It's especially useful for improving customer...
For all of our important pictures, stories, and drawings, Google Drive is like a big toy box. But sometimes the...